704008e52e05001c1a27879758185720

来自「Internet 开发技术分章节代码和自己完成的课程设计全代码(在zuoye文件」· 代码 · 共 55 行

TXT
55
字号
<%@ taglib prefix="c" uri="http://java.sun.com/jstl/core" %>
<%@ taglib prefix="sql" uri="http://java.sun.com/jstl/sql" %>
<%@ page contentType="text/html; charset=gb2312" language="java" %>
<html>
<head>
  <title>JSTL:的使用</title>
</head>
<body bgcolor="#FFFFFF">
创建Access的数据源,
<sql:setDataSource
  var="jstl_sql"
  driver="sun.jdbc.odbc.JdbcOdbcDriver"
  url="jdbc:odbc:TestDB"
  scope="session"
/>
查询输出student表:<hr>
<%-- 将得到表的结果集赋给queryResults--%>
<sql:query var="queryResults" dataSource="${jstl_sql}">
    SELECT * FROM student
</sql:query>
<table border="1">
  <%-- 输出queryResults中的表头--%>
   <c:forEach var="columnName" items="${queryResults.columnNames}">
       <th><c:out value="${columnName}"/></th>
   </c:forEach>
  <%-- 输出queryResults中的内容--%>
  <c:forEach var="row" items="${queryResults.rows}">
  <tr>
    <td><c:out value="${row.id}"/></td>
    <td><c:out value="${row.name}"/></td>
    <td><c:out value="${row.score}"/></td>
  </tr>
  </c:forEach>
</table>
<hr>
查询名字为李莉的同学:<hr>
<sql:query var="query1" dataSource="${jstl_sql}">
    SELECT * FROM student where name=?
    <sql:param value="李莉"/>
</sql:query>
<table border="1">
<tr><td>学号</td><td>姓名</td><td>成绩</td>
</tr>
  <c:forEach var="row" items="${query1.rows}">
  <tr>
    <td><c:out value="${row.id}"/></td>
    <td><c:out value="${row.name}"/></td>
    <td><c:out value="${row.score}"/></td>
  </tr>
  </c:forEach>
</table>
</body>
</html>

⌨️ 快捷键说明

复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?